What to Do If You Don't Bleed Initially

If you do not experience bleeding within 4 hours of taking misoprostol, the provided reference suggests a clear next step:

  • Take More Misoprostol: If bleeding doesn't start after 4 hours, you can take another 2 misoprostol tablets.
  • Repeat if Needed: You can continue taking 2 tablets of misoprostol every 3 hours if bleeding still hasn't started.
  • Seek Ultrasound: If, after a few days, there is still no bleeding you should have an ultrasound to investigate further.

Possible Reasons for No Bleeding

It's important to note that every woman's body responds differently to misoprostol. The medication can be effective even if the onset of bleeding is delayed. While the reference provides a clear action plan if bleeding doesn't immediately occur, here are some potential reasons you might not experience bleeding right away:

  1. Time Variation: It can simply take a little longer for the medication to work for some individuals.
  2. Dosage Variation: The initial dosage might not have been enough to trigger bleeding for you.
  3. Individual Response: Your body may metabolize the medication at a different rate or respond differently to it.
